Certification of Capability in Business Analysis (CCBA) — Question 149
A business analyst (BA) is defining a stakeholder approval approach for the requirement deliverables. The project involves implementing new government regulatory requirements with significant risk to the organization in case of non-compliance. According to the BABOK ® GUIDE, what will the BA need to do?
Answer options
- A. Ensure high level user stories are completed and accepted
- B. Use an informal approval process to speed up delivery
- C. Use a rigorous approval process of detailed specifications
- D. Ensure the document is completed and signed off
Correct answer: D
Explanation
The correct answer is D because ensuring that the document is completed and signed off is essential for formalizing stakeholder approval, especially in high-risk scenarios. Option A is incorrect as high-level user stories alone do not suffice for regulatory compliance. Option B is inappropriate since an informal process is not suitable given the significant risks involved. Option C, while rigorous, does not emphasize the importance of sign-off in this context.
